I applied online. The process took 3 weeks. I interviewed at Jump Trading (London, England) in Jun 2020
Interview
1) Quick phone interview with easy question.
2) Codility test, 3 questions:
2.1) "change exactly one line to fix this code" - buggy question - had to do it in Python because you couldn't do it cleanly in C
2.2) write some code
2.3) document some code
No results were given, no feedback from Jump except for "it was enough"
3) 3x 1h interviews:
3.1) interview with a person who wasn't prepared for the interview, had no idea about nearly anything on my CV and the whole hour was about me explaining to him what's Kubernetes or Docker. Ending with "We're out of time, do you have any questions?"
3.2) An interview with two kind developers who would quiz me with brainteasers (?)
3.3) An interview with a developer who gave me a decent algorithmic task to implement. He was kind and the atmosphere was good.
4) "We will not proceed with the interview and we will not provide you with a feedback."
5) I received an e-mail from a third party to give Jump feedback about the interview process.

Question 1
Suppose two player, player A and player B have the infinite number of coins. Now they are sitting near a perfectly round table and going to play a game. The game is, in each turn, a player will put one coin anywhere on the table (not on the top of coin already placed on the table, but on the surface of the table). And the player who places the last coin on the table will win the game. Given player A will always move first suggest a strategy such that player A will always win, no matter how player B will play.
